One great feature of BIGSLIDER is that you only need tilt your load 1/16th of an inch to get it started. And, BIGSLIDER is slick on both sides for easy loading and unloading. Simply slide, wheel, roll, walk, or scoot the load on to BIGSLIDER. The more you get on, the easier it is! And, when you reach your destination, BIGSLIDER easily pulls out.
 

 

Does it really work on concrete?

Yes! BIGSLIDER is used on concrete by homeowners on driveways, by auto mechanics in garages, and by hardware stores - to move 500 lb chain barrels. It also works on grass, mud, snow, bricks, pea gravel, stones, stairs, carpet, tile and wood. (NOTE: Clean BIGSLIDER and sweep wood floors to prevent scratching. Or, pull BIGSLIDER over the Welcome mat/ carpet to wipe its own feet coming from outside to inside.)

 

What's the rope for?

The rope keeps the load on BIGSLIDER while pulling over flat, inclined, or bumpy surfaces. The rope also extends BIGSLIDER length for ergonomic pulling (see here). Tie a knot or Handle Extension at hand height to pull from a standing position.
Thread the rope through the tail, and BIGSLIDER curves around irregular loads to secure them while sliding. Or, throw the rope around the lower perimeter of boxes, bookcase, or chest. Then thread through the hand hole to keep the load and BIGSLIDER pulling the same direction at the same time. BIGSLIDER turning radius is the same as the loads footprint.

 

Tail Curl

Thread rope through corner holes, then bring ends through hand hole.  Wrap rope around handle, then tie a half knot or Extension Handle at palm height.

 

Choke Hold

Thread rope through one corner hole from underneath BIGSLIDER™, throw rope over load, thread back down through other corner hole. Bring both rope ends through hand hole, wrap around handle, tie knot or Extension Handle at palm height. The more you pull, the tighter the rope holds the load.
 

 

Lift vs. Slide Leverage

BIGSLIDER™ is a highly leveraged tool that helps you to get work done by yourself. What’s hard to carry is easy to slide. For example, if the carpet in your office is like that in an airport or mall – i,e., no pile and little padding – you will experience about the same leverage as pulling on a concrete driveway (250 lb load converts to about a 75 lb pull = 3x advantage). “Stickiest” to “Slickest” surfaces are: grass (2x), carpet, concrete (3x), pea gravel, wood, and tile (5x). In other words, a 50 lb mulch bag is about a 22 lb pull on grass, and a 150 lb armoire is about a 30 lb pull on tile.

Ergonomic Benefits

Tilting and sliding uses more major muscle groups in the legs, arms and torso when compared to dead lift and carry. After loading at the tail, walk toward the load and pull the handle from palm height. If the handle doesn’t comfortably reach the hand while you’re standing up straight, use the rope as needed to extend the pull height up to the palm of your hand. Tie a knot or the Extension Handle if desired.

The full 5 ft length of BIGSLIDER™ is available for loads when using the rope. For super heavy loads, knot the rope, step into the loop, place the rope around your hips, and pull ONLY using the legs. Thread the Extension Handle through the rope if you prefer to pull from the handle rather than the rope.

 

Skidding Along

Sometimes you need to move furniture a short distance to rearrange the room or clean behind it; or perhaps the load is too heavy for you to pull...or maybe you don’t want to rearrange the surface you’re pulling over (such as on decorative rocks). Put BIGSLIDER™ on the ground to use in skid mode by pushing, wheeling or walking your item across the full 5 ft length.
